D3 is THE focus of the Dungeon Crawler universe right now. There were many dungeon crawlers before it even as far back as the ASCII game Castle that you may have had if you remember the Commadore 64, but Diablo REALLY set the standard back in 1997. Since Blizzard North (and now just Blizzard) have an established a reputation and have RIDICULOUS money, every game such as Dungeon Siege, Titan Quest, and Fate really have been cloning and hoping for the best. PoE, I think, is that only game that stands a change to compete since it is free so everyone, even the most harsh skeptics, can try it out with no risk and if it is a great game even old Diablo fans (points to self) will keep their account open, and play PoE almost no matter what. I have no brand loyalty so the most fun game is what gets the money for me, if PoE is more fun than D3 ... I guess I wont need D3!

I think people overstate their hatred of D3. The only things that bother me about it are their insistence on online-only (connection can be inconsistent for me and data caps aren't fun for constant connections) and the RMAH enabling so much buying of power with real world money.
But honestly, I've never taken Diablo 3 seriously as a PVP game and as long as I continue not to do so, those people spending all their real money on the game won't interfere with me at all. If I feel like it, I will readily take advantage of trading in the RMAH because it's effectively exactly the same as the gold auction house anyway - I just won't be adding my money onto my account. I'm largely a solo player in this sort of game anyway and with the recent news that combat actions are largely unaffected by latency, my 200-300ms ping won't be an issue when I'm playing alone.
